电商直播平台技术架构与系统维护方案_第1页
电商直播平台技术架构与系统维护方案_第2页
电商直播平台技术架构与系统维护方案_第3页
电商直播平台技术架构与系统维护方案_第4页
电商直播平台技术架构与系统维护方案_第5页
已阅读5页,还剩35页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

电商直播平台技术架构与系统维护方案单击此处添加副标题汇报人:WPS目录01添加目录项标题02电商直播平台技术架构03系统硬件设施维护方案04系统软件维护方案05数据备份与恢复方案06安全防护与监控方案添加目录项标题01电商直播平台技术架构02架构概述电商直播平台技术架构主要包括前端、后端、数据库、缓存、消息队列等部分。前端主要使用HTML、CSS、JavaScript等技术,实现用户界面和交互。后端主要使用Java、Python、PHP等编程语言,实现业务逻辑和数据处理。数据库主要使用MySQL、Oracle、SQLServer等关系型数据库,存储和管理数据。缓存主要使用Redis、Memcached等内存缓存技术,提高数据访问速度。消息队列主要使用Kafka、RabbitMQ等消息中间件,实现异步处理和削峰填谷。平台模块组成系统维护模块:负责系统的监控、报警、备份、恢复等操作,确保系统的稳定运行支付模块:负责支付功能的实现,包括充值、提现、支付等数据分析模块:负责用户行为、直播效果等数据的收集和分析直播模块:负责直播流的采集、处理和分发互动模块:负责弹幕、评论、点赞、分享等互动功能的实现模块间交互方式实时数据传输:使用WebSocket、MQTT等协议进行实时数据传输异步数据处理:使用消息队列、Redis等工具进行异步数据处理服务调用:使用RESTfulAPI、RPC等协议进行服务调用数据库访问:使用MySQL、MongoDB等数据库进行数据存储和访问架构优势与挑战高并发处理能力:能够应对大量用户同时在线观看直播的需求安全性与稳定性:需要应对各种网络攻击和系统故障,保证平台的安全和稳定运行低延迟传输技术:保证直播画面和声音的实时传输,提高用户体验可扩展性:能够根据业务需求进行快速扩容和升级,满足不断变化的市场需求强大的数据处理能力:能够快速处理和分析用户行为数据,为运营提供支持成本控制:需要在保证性能的同时,降低硬件和带宽成本,提高经济效益系统硬件设施维护方案03服务器维护定期检查服务器硬件状态,确保正常运行定期更新服务器软件,提高系统安全性和稳定性监控服务器性能,及时发现并解决问题定期备份数据,防止数据丢失网络设备维护网络设备类型:路由器、交换机、防火墙等维护方法:定期检查、更换故障设备、升级固件、优化网络配置网络监控:实时监控网络流量、设备状态、安全威胁等故障处理:快速定位故障、制定解决方案、及时恢复网络正常运行存储设备维护定期检查硬盘健康状况,及时更换故障硬盘定期清理硬盘空间,避免存储空间不足定期备份重要数据,防止数据丢失优化存储设备性能,提高读写速度硬件故障处理流程检测故障:通过监控系统实时监控硬件设备的运行状态,及时发现故障。故障定位:根据监控数据,定位故障发生的具体位置和原因。故障处理:根据故障原因,采取相应的处理措施,如更换故障部件、重启设备等。故障记录:记录故障发生的时间、地点、原因和处理过程,以便于后续分析和改进。故障预防:定期对硬件设备进行维护和检查,预防故障的发生。系统软件维护方案04操作系统维护定期更新操作系统:确保系统安全,防止病毒和恶意软件入侵检查系统日志:及时发现系统异常,解决问题备份系统数据:防止数据丢失,便于恢复系统清理系统垃圾:释放磁盘空间,提高系统运行速度应用软件维护定期更新软件版本,确保系统安全稳定监控系统运行状态,及时发现并解决问题备份数据,防止数据丢失优化系统配置,提高系统性能数据库维护备份策略:定期备份,确保数据安全性能优化:优化查询语句,提高数据库性能安全防护:加强数据库安全防护,防止数据泄露故障处理:及时处理数据库故障,保证系统正常运行软件故障处理流程故障发现:用户反馈或系统监控发现软件故障故障报告:详细记录故障现象、发生时间、影响范围等信息故障分析:分析故障原因,可能是代码错误、配置问题、硬件故障等故障解决:根据分析结果,采取相应的解决措施,如修改代码、调整配置、更换硬件等故障验证:确认故障已解决,系统恢复正常运行故障总结:总结故障处理经验,改进系统维护方案,避免类似故障再次发生数据备份与恢复方案05数据备份策略定期备份:设定固定的备份时间,如每天、每周或每月全量备份:备份所有数据,包括数据库、文件、系统状态等增量备份:仅备份自上次备份后发生变化的数据异地备份:将备份数据复制到异地,防止本地灾难导致数据丢失备份验证:定期进行备份数据验证,确保备份数据的完整性和可用性备份加密:对备份数据进行加密,防止数据泄露和篡改数据备份实施流程确定备份策略:全量备份、增量备份、差异备份等备份数据收集:收集需要备份的数据,包括数据库、文件、应用程序等数据备份存储:将备份数据存储到安全的存储介质中,如磁盘、磁带、云存储等备份数据验证:验证备份数据的完整性和可用性,确保在需要时能够恢复数据备份数据管理:定期清理过期的备份数据,优化备份存储空间备份数据恢复:在数据丢失或损坏时,按照备份策略进行数据恢复,确保业务连续性数据恢复流程验证数据恢复结果,确保数据完整性和一致性总结数据恢复经验,改进数据备份和恢复策略,防止类似问题再次发生确认数据丢失的原因和程度选择合适的数据恢复方法,如备份恢复、日志恢复等执行数据恢复操作,如使用数据恢复软件、执行数据库命令等数据安全保障措施访问控制:设置严格的访问权限,确保只有授权用户才能访问数据数据备份策略:定期备份,异地备份,多副本备份数据加密:采用加密技术,确保数据在传输和存储过程中的安全性安全审计:定期进行安全审计,检查数据备份与恢复方案的执行情况,及时发现并解决问题安全防护与监控方案06安全防护措施防火墙:保护系统免受外部攻击身份验证:确保用户身份的真实性和唯一性入侵检测系统:实时监控系统,及时发现异常行为安全审计:定期检查系统安全状况,及时发现并解决问题数据加密:保护用户数据不被泄露备份与恢复:确保数据安全,防止数据丢失监控系统建设监控系统的重要性:保障系统安全,及时发现并解决问题监控系统的组成:包括监控中心、监控设备和监控软件监控系统的功能:实时监控、异常报警、数据分析和报告生成监控系统的实施:选择合适的监控设备和软件,制定监控策略和流程,定期检查和维护监控系统监控数据采集与分析数据来源:服务器日志、用户行为数据、网络流量数据等数据采集方法:实时采集、定时采集、事件触发采集等数据分析方法:统计分析、关联分析、趋势分析等监控指标:系统可用性、网络性能、安全事件等报警机制:设置报警阈值,实时报警,及时处理异常情况数据可视化:通过图表、仪表盘等方式展示监控数据,方便理解和分析安全事件应急处理流程定义:针对安全事件进行快速响应、处置和恢复的流程目的:确保电商直播平台在面临安全威胁时能够迅速恢复正常的运营状态流程:a.监测与预警:通过安全监控系统实时监测平台各项指标,发现异常及时预警b.事件确认:对预警信息进行核实,确认是否为安全事件c.应急处置:启动应急响应机制,对安全事件进行处置,包括隔离、遏制、根除等措施d.恢复与重建:对受损系统进行修复和重建,尽快恢复正常的运营状态e.总结与改进:对安全事件进行总结分析,完善安全防护与监控方案,提高平台的安全性a.监测与预警:通过安全监控系统实时监测平台各项指标,发现异常及时预警b.事件确认:对预警信息进行核实,确认是否为安全事件c.应急处置:启动应急响应机制,对安全事件进行处置,包括隔离、遏制、根除等措施d.恢复与重建:对受损系统进行修复和重建,尽快恢复正常的运营状态e.总结与改进:对安全事件进行总结分析,完善安全防护与监控方案,提高平台的安全性系统性能优化方案07性能测试与分析性能测试的目的:评估系统性能,找出性能瓶颈性能测试的方法:负载测试、压力测试、稳定性测试等性能测试的指标:响应时间、吞吐量、资源利用率等性能分析:根据测试结果,分析系统性能瓶颈,提出优化方案性能瓶颈定位与优化性能监控:实时监控系统性能,及时发现性能瓶颈性能分析:分析系统性能数据,定位性能瓶颈优化方案:根据性能瓶颈,制定针对性的优化方案优化实施:按照优化方案,实施性能优化效果评估:评估优化效果,持续优化系统性能系统扩容方案增加服务器数量:根据业务需求,增加服务

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论